THE SEA THAT DREAMED
Adrift in a strange sea, a creature wanders until a forgotten jar reveals a hidden world within.
THE SEA THAT DREAMED is a poetic journey through memory, identity, and the quiet hope that lingers beneath the waves. A surreal meditation on what remains when everything else slips away, the film reflects on how, even in moments of confusion or solitude, small things can guide us home.

Roxanne Ducharme, also known as TrashCanRoxanne, is an Emmy® Award-winning French-Canadian artist based in Panama. She holds a Bachelor of Fine Arts in Cinema from Concordia University in Montreal.
An animator, creative director, and AI filmmaker with several decades of experience in animation, illustration, and storytelling, her career spans feature films, documentaries, TV series, games, and advertising. Her credits include An American Tail: Fievel Goes West (produced by Steven Spielberg), the Oscar-nominated short The Village, and the beloved series Arthur. Her illustrations have also appeared in animated segments for documentaries on the Science Channel, Discovery Channel, and National Geographic.
Now working at the forefront of AI-driven content creation, she uses generative tools to craft surreal, emotionally resonant worlds marked by a poetic, cinematic style. Blending deep industry expertise with a passion for innovation, she continues to push the boundaries of storytelling in the age of artificial intelligence.
